Exposing gaps in wildlife trade: 30,000 species traded in the U.S. without global oversight

An international study, involving the University of 米兰电子, reveals over 30,000 wild species traded in the U.S., uncovering critical gaps in global wildlife trade regulations and underscoring the need for stronger protections to preserve biodiversity.
